What companies run services between Kensal Rise Library, England and Harlesden, England?

London Overground operates a train from Kensal Green to Harlesden every 20 minutes. Tickets cost £1–4 and the journey takes 5 min. Alternatively, Metroline Travel operates a bus from College Road to Park Parade every 20 minutes. Tickets cost £2 and the journey takes 8 min.
